Tidak ada Info Update Lalu lintas Jalur Pantura Timur saat ini.
Tidak ada Update Info Hari ini Dalam Sejarah.
Tidak ada Info BMKG saat ini.

SEMARANG KOTA
Tidak ada Info Update Lalu lintas Jalur Semarang Kota saat ini.
JALUR PANTURA TIMUR
Tidak ada Info Update Lalu lintas Jalur Pantura timur saat ini.
JALUR TIMUR TENGAH
Tidak ada Info Update Lalu lintas Jalur Timur tengah saat ini.
JALUR PANTURA BARAT
Tidak ada Info Update Lalu lintas Jalur Pantura Barat saat ini.
JALUR SELATAN SOLO
Tidak ada Info Update Lalu lintas Jalur Selatan Solo saat ini.
JALUR SELATAN YOGYA
Tidak ada Info Update Lalu lintas Jalur Selatan Yogya saat ini.
JALUR TOL
Tidak ada Info Update Lalu lintas Jalur TOL saat ini.
SOROTAN PANTAUAN
Note:
document.addEventListener("DOMContentLoaded", () => {
const modalOverlay = document.querySelector(".popup-overlay");
const modalTitle = document.getElementById("popup-title");
const modalDatetime = document.getElementById("popup-datetime");
const modalBody = document.getElementById("popup-body");
const closeModalBtn = document.querySelector(".popup-close");
// Fungsi untuk menampilkan popup
const showPopup = (button) => {
const title = button.getAttribute("data-title");
const time = button.getAttribute("data-time");
const datetime = button.getAttribute("data-datetime");
const content = button.getAttribute("data-content");
modalTitle.textContent = title;
modalBody.innerHTML = content;
// Format tanggal dan waktu dengan ikon
if (datetime) {
const date = new Date(datetime); // Menggunakan JavaScript Date object
const options = { weekday: 'long', year: 'numeric', month: 'long', day: 'numeric' };
const formattedDate = date.toLocaleDateString('id-ID', options); // Format Hari, Tanggal Bulan Tahun
// Format jam dan menit (HH:MM)
const hours = String(date.getHours()).padStart(2, '0'); // Menambahkan leading zero jika jam kurang dari 10
const minutes = String(date.getMinutes()).padStart(2, '0'); // Menambahkan leading zero jika menit kurang dari 10
const formattedTime = `${hours}:${minutes}`; // Format HH:MM
// Menambahkan ikon di awal tanggal dan waktu
modalDatetime.innerHTML = `<i class="fa fa-calendar"></i> ${formattedDate} | <i class="fas fa-clock"></i> ${formattedTime}`;
} else {
modalDatetime.textContent = `Waktu Tampil: Tidak tersedia`;
}
modalOverlay.style.display = "block";
};
// Tambahkan event listener pada semua tombol "Selengkapnya"
document.querySelectorAll(".flash-news-more").forEach((button) => {
button.addEventListener("click", () => showPopup(button));
});
// Event listener untuk menutup modal
closeModalBtn.addEventListener("click", () => modalOverlay.style.display = "none");
modalOverlay.addEventListener("click", (event) => {
if (event.target === modalOverlay) modalOverlay.style.display = "none";
});
document.querySelector(".popup-content").addEventListener("click", (e) => e.stopPropagation());
});
Tujuan:
Tool/Aplikasi ini dirancang khusus untuk mendukung kelancaran penyampaian materi siaran on-air di Radio Rasika 105,6 FM. Dengan adanya tool ini, diharapkan penyampaian informasi kepada pendengar menjadi lebih terstruktur, interaktif, dan mudah dipahami.
Integrasi:
Informasi yang dihasilkan dari tool ini akan diintegrasikan dan ditampilkan langsung melalui Aplikasi Rasika 105,6 FM. Dengan demikian, pendengar Rasika dapat dengan mudah mengakses berbagai informasi yang relevan dan bermanfaat melalui aplikasi.
Aplikasi resmi Rasika 105,6 FM (karya kru Rasika) dapat diunduh melalui tautan berikut:
Input Data Informasi:
Tool ini mencakup berbagai jenis informasi untuk mendukung kebutuhan siaran, antara lain:
Catatan: Fitur-fitur di atas dapat diperluas atau ditambahkan sesuai kebutuhan siaran.
Pengelolaan Data:
Penginputan data ke dalam tool ini sepenuhnya dilakukan oleh kru Radio Rasika yang ditunjuk. Kru bertanggung jawab untuk memastikan bahwa informasi yang dimasukkan akurat, relevan, dan bermanfaat bagi pendengar.
Catatan Penting:
Informasi hanya akan ditampilkan sesuai dengan jangka waktu yang telah ditentukan. Jika melebihi batas waktu tersebut, informasi otomatis tidak akan muncul.
Catatan Tambahan:
Aplikasi ini terus dikembangkan untuk memenuhi kebutuhan pendengar dan siaran. Oleh karena itu, setiap masukan dari pendengar maupun kru sangat dihargai untuk meningkatkan fungsionalitas dan pengalaman pengguna.
Dengan menggunakan tool ini, diharapkan pendengar Rasika mendapatkan pengalaman siaran yang lebih informatif dan menyenangkan.
Jika ada tambahan fitur atau informasi yang perlu disesuaikan, silakan sampaikan agar dapat diimplementasikan pada versi berikutnya.